#6d71c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d71c4 is composed of 42.7% red, 44.3%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.4% cyan, 42.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 237.2 degrees, a saturation of 42.4% and a lightness of 59.8%. #6d71c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#dae2ff with #000089.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#6d71c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6d71c4 has RGB values of R:109, G:113,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 7172548.
